Burton has good potential defensively. I agree that the Knicks should pick him up. He's not the best playmaker, but the triangle should take a lot of pressure of him. He kinda reminds me of Isaiah Canaan, who looks solid for Houston after spending time in the d-league.

He's physically gifted. He's not small 6-1 200 pounds and obviously can get up there. He needs to work on the development of his jumpshot and running the offense better. He's a guy who will score big quick in the D league--maybe get a call up as injuries occur.
